Output fac22a01656b43e764f622597508c46c102b8c951b3d896ac959306b20623c68:1

value
49941735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a7cf133baf150270cafe1ed4aa17793e007bac4 OP_EQUAL
address
3Crg35mUy4nUn7kDh2mEpWbMY7XNdHJT5P
transaction
fac22a01656b43e764f622597508c46c102b8c951b3d896ac959306b20623c68
confirmations
474428
spent
true